This event, which combines devotion to the Valencian patron saint with hiking and respect for nature, has become one of the most cherished events on the local calendar in Alfondeguilla.
The day began in the early afternoon from the Town Hall square, where residents of all ages gathered to start the ascent. The trail, flanked by the spectacular landscape of the Sierra de Espadán, led participants to the emblematic cave.
At the cave, the youngest participants were able to pass through the well-known 'bouet' once again, keeping alive a tradition that strengthens the municipality's identity and community.
